Surah As-Saffat (Arabic: سُورَةُ الصَّافَّاتِ) is the 37th chapter of the Holy Qur'an. It consists of 182 verses and was revealed in Meccan.
This page provides the complete Surah As-Saffat in Arabic Uthmani script, clear English transliteration for pronunciation guidance, Saheeh International English translation, and interactive word-by-word audio recitation.
The English name translation of Surah As-Saffat is "Those Ranged In Ranks".
Surah As-Saffat is a Meccan surah.
